Continued partnership with gilder lehrman Institute of american history:- collaboration efforts with the gilder lehrman Institute of american history to develop and disseminate resources and materials on the contributions of spain to u.s. history from the 16th century to 1848. This substantial and unique project will allow the qssi to reach the gli's network of 58,000 teachers and 3,000,000 students throughout 31,000 schools nationwide. -creation and distribution of 6,000 poster sets reflecting the contribution of spain to the independence of the united states.-distribution of quizstory: Spanish friendship app through gli above network.

Financials for Queen Sofia Spanish Institute
Revenues | FYE 12/2023 | FYE 12/2022 | % Change |
---|
Total grants, contributions, etc. | $520,653 | $301,641 | 72.6% |
Program services | $0 | $0 | - |
Investment income and dividends | $869,452 | $784,923 | 10.8% |
Tax-exempt bond proceeds | $0 | $0 | - |
Royalty revenue | $0 | $0 | - |
Net rental income | $0 | $0 | - |
Net gain from sale of non-inventory assets | $94,945 | $95,945 | -1% |
Net income from fundraising events | $10,178 | $-46,426 | 121.9% |
Net income from gaming activities | $0 | $0 | - |
Net income from sales of inventory | $0 | $0 | - |
Miscellaneous revenues | $0 | $400 | -100% |
Total revenues | $1,495,228 | $1,136,483 | 31.6% |
